The typical price range for a standalone 100kW inverter (excluding installation, transformers, or switchgear) is $8,000–$15,000 USD as of 2024. Prices vary significantly based on brand, efficiency, features, and region. . A 100kW inverter is a high-capacity power conversion device designed to transform direct current (DC) electricity generated by solar panels or stored in battery banks into alternating current (AC) suitable for grid connection or powering heavy machinery. Battery room compliance can be interpreted differently depending on your battery type, amount of cells or multi-cell units in a common area, volume of electrolyte and voltage present. Although the code is specific about requirements, the local interpretation can vary depending on the end users. . Section 480. 9 (E) requires any personnel doors intended for entrance to, and egress from a battery room, to open in the direction of egress and be equipped with listed panic hardware. Battery racks and cabinets should be designed and installed to meet the requirements for the seismic zone they are installed in.
